But, of course, there are also some potential drawbacks to using swivel chairs in a school cafeteria. One concern is the noise. Swiveling chairs can make a bit of noise, especially if they're not well - maintained. This could be a problem in a cafeteria where there are already a lot of voices and other sounds. However, we've designed our chairs to be as quiet as possible. We use special materials and mechanisms that reduce the noise level, so it won't be a major distraction.

Another issue could be the potential for kids to use the chairs inappropriately. Some kids might spin around too fast or use the chairs in a way that could cause harm to themselves or others. This is where proper supervision comes in. Teachers and cafeteria staff can easily monitor the kids and make sure they're using the chairs safely. With a little bit of guidance, the chairs can be used in a fun and responsible way.
